    Rapidshare is a file hosting site, content is uploaded by individual users - think of it like photobucket, but for all types of files. Don't think of it like iTunes, where apple has distribution rights to the hosted music.

    You pay to download without bandwidth restriction, not to download copyrighted material. I'm 100% sure it will say in their Terms of Service when uploading a file that copyrighted material is not allowed (unless the uploader is the copyright holder, or has permission from them).
